  • Gas Water Heater Repair - needed when a water heater stops producing hot water or shows signs of leaks.
  • Thermostat Malfunction - requires repair if the water temperature is inconsistent or too hot.
  • Pilot Light Issues - need professional attention if the pilot light keeps going out or won’t stay lit.
  • Sediment Buildup - addressed when mineral deposits cause reduced efficiency or strange noises.
  • Gas Odor or Leaks - urgent repair needed if there is a detectable gas smell around the unit.

Gas water heater repair services involve diagnosing and fixing issues that prevent a gas-powered water heater from functioning properly. These services typically include inspecting the unit, identifying faulty components such as thermostats, pilot lights, valves, or burners, and replacing or repairing parts as needed. Skilled service providers ensure that the water heater operates efficiently and safely, helping homeowners restore hot water supply without the need for complete replacement. Proper repair not only extends the lifespan of the unit but also helps maintain energy efficiency and safety standards within the property.

Common problems addressed through gas water heater repair include inconsistent hot water, strange noises during operation, pilot light outages, or water that is either too hot or not hot enough. Other issues might involve leaks, corrosion, or failure to ignite. These problems can lead to inconvenience, higher energy bills, or potential safety hazards if left unaddressed. Local contractors can troubleshoot these issues accurately, providing effective solutions that restore the water heater’s performance and prevent further damage or breakdowns.

Knowing when to seek gas water heater repair can save time and prevent more costly repairs later. Signs that indicate the need for professional repair include a lack of hot water, fluctuating water temperatures, unusual noises, or visible leaks around the unit. If the pilot light keeps going out or the water heater fails to ignite altogether, it’s a clear sign that service is needed. What are common signs that a gas water heater needs repair? Signs include inconsistent hot water, strange noises during operation, water leaks around the unit, or a failure to produce hot water altogether.

Can a gas water heater be repaired instead of replaced? Many issues can be addressed through repairs, but a professional assessment is needed to determine if repair is feasible or if replacement is more appropriate.

What types of repairs do local contractors typically perform on gas water heaters? Repairs may include fixing or replacing thermostats, heating elements, pressure relief valves, gas control valves, or addressing leaks and corrosion.

Are there safety concerns with repairing a gas water heater? Yes, since gas and water systems are involved, it is important to have repairs handled by qualified service providers to ensure safety and proper functioning.
